Detalles del Curso
โข Spacecraft Materials Science: An overview of spacecraft materials and their properties, including metals, polymers, ceramics, and composites. This unit will cover the primary keyword "spacecraft materials" and secondary keywords such as "material properties" and "space environment." โข Space Environment Effects: This unit will discuss the various space environment effects on spacecraft materials, such as atomic oxygen erosion, UV radiation, temperature extremes, and charged particles. โข Innovative Materials for Spacecraft: An exploration of innovative materials that can provide improved performance and durability in space, such as high-temperature superconductors, self-healing materials, and advanced coatings. โข Materials Selection and Design: This unit will cover the process of selecting materials for spacecraft based on specific requirements, design considerations, and performance criteria. โข Structural Analysis and Testing: This unit will discuss the structural analysis and testing of spacecraft materials and components, including fatigue, fracture mechanics, and non-destructive testing. โข Spacecraft Materials Applications: An overview of the various spacecraft systems and components that utilize spacecraft materials, such as thermal protection systems, propulsion systems, and radiation shielding. โข Sustainable Spacecraft Materials: This unit will explore the importance of sustainable spacecraft materials and the challenges of producing and using them in space. โข Materials Processing and Manufacturing: This unit will cover the various manufacturing processes and techniques used to produce spacecraft materials and components, such as additive manufacturing, 3D printing, and nanotechnology. โข Emerging Trends in Spacecraft Materials: This unit will discuss the latest trends and developments in spacecraft materials and their potential impact on the space industry.
